I'll sketch out the (slightly non-X2) method anyway.

1. Border-flip method allows two integrals to be summed up.
2. Use a log law just to put the thing that will generate the -pi/2 ln(2) aside
3. u-substitution combined with periodicity of sine
4. Riemann sums (or alternatively decompose using L'Hopitals)
